Output 6b8999501706aa6e5bc225578f61c1061e09930152ecb20e2251ea74b6995a0c:3

value
95646
script pubkey
OP_0 OP_PUSHBYTES_20 939209c0f48a06bbbc3e4257197fcecbd2493664
address
bc1qjwfqns853grth0p7gft3jl7we0fyjdnyk7cf6q
transaction
6b8999501706aa6e5bc225578f61c1061e09930152ecb20e2251ea74b6995a0c
confirmations
133603
spent
true